RE: Game won't start
Hi,
For the 'keys' issue you'll have to contact Matrix support. My mission is just to make your game run.
The thing is all seems ok. However you must be a special case as hundreds of other installs worked..
(a) option A
What might be the case is that your system is missing 'MSVCR100.DLL'.
You could do a search (see magnifying glass on your taskbar) for this filename first.
It should be properly re-installed with this microsoft installer:
https://www.microsoft.com/en-us/downloa ... px?id=5555
(restart computer afterwards)
(b) option B
What might be the case is that your system is missing 'VCRUNTIME140.DLL'.
You could do a search (see magnifying glass on your taskbar) for this filename first.
It should be properly re-installed with this microsoft installer:
https://www.microsoft.com/en-us/downloa ... x?id=52685
(chose the x86 version, and restart computer afterwards)
Let me know how this goes and if you have these 2 files installed in the first place?
best wishes,
Vic

RE: Game won't start
Vic,
I followed and did Option A.
That did the trick! It works (ATG) perfectly!
Thank you for the help on this!
You pulled a thorn out of my foot!!!
ATG looks and runs great!
Thanks Vic,
Don
